H.R. No. 1256
R E S O L U T I O N
1-1 WHEREAS, The members of the Texas House of Representatives
1-2 take special pleasure in paying tribute to the dean of this
1-3 chamber, the Honorable Doyle Willis, for the many outstanding
1-4 contributions he has made to his community, state, and nation over
1-5 the course of an illustrious career in the Texas Legislature that
1-6 has spanned more than four decades; and
1-7 WHEREAS, A native of Kaufman County, Representative Willis
1-8 was born on August 18, 1908, to a distinguished family that was
1-9 well established in Texas by the time of the Revolution of 1831;
1-10 this esteemed gentleman was graduated from The University of Texas
1-11 at Austin and later pursued a successful career as an educator
1-12 before attending law school at Georgetown University in Washington,
1-13 D.C.; and
1-14 WHEREAS, During World War II, Mr. Willis served in the
1-15 Pacific Theater as a member of the United States Army Air Corps,
1-16 earning a Bronze Star and attaining the rank of major as a result
1-17 of the uncommon courage and integrity he displayed as a soldier;
1-18 these qualities also have been evident in his tireless work in
1-19 behalf of Texas veterans, and he has earned the respect of military
1-20 men and women from across the state for his efforts as the former
1-21 Texas commander of the Veterans of Foreign Wars, as the chairman of
1-22 the House Veterans Caucus, and as a member of numerous veterans
1-23 organizations; and
1-24 WHEREAS, Following his return to civilian life, this
2-1 patriotic American continued to devote his life toward the service
2-2 of others, this time as a member of the Texas House of
2-3 Representatives; since he took his first oath as a state
2-4 representative in 1947, the Honorable Doyle Willis has served the
2-5 constituents of Tarrant County with honor and distinction for more
2-6 than four decades and has entered the record books as the
2-7 longest-serving state representative and the second longest-serving
2-8 state legislator in the history of Texas; and
2-9 WHEREAS, Through the years, this preeminent lawmaker has
2-10 inspired and guided countless young representatives through the
2-11 legislative process, and as dean of the house of representatives he
2-12 has served as both mentor and advisor to members of both houses, to
2-13 legislative staffers, and to many other Texans who have answered
2-14 the call of public service; and
2-15 WHEREAS, Representative Doyle Willis has brought insight,
2-16 wisdom, and experience to this chamber, and his many exceptional
2-17 contributions to Tarrant County and to the entire State of Texas
2-18 are indeed worthy of our recognition at this time; now, therefore,
2-19 be it
2-20 RESOLVED, That the House of Representatives of the 74th Texas
2-21 Legislature hereby commend the Honorable Doyle Willis for his
2-22 exemplary service to the Lone Star State; and, be it further
2-23 RESOLVED, That an official copy of this resolution be
2-24 prepared for Representative Willis as an expression of appreciation
2-25 and highest regard by his colleagues in the Texas House of
2-26 Representatives.
